Developing Spring MVC portlets using Liferay 6.2 CE edition. On Feb 25, 2015. Liferay is an open source Java based portal server. It has built-in support for common portal features like user/organization management, site management, workflow based content management, document management and is extensible via plugins. Automated Load Testing with Gatling. On Mar 18, 2015. Bull; 3:05 PM. Gatling is a load testing tool with excellent support for testing out all the HTTP calls in a application. With the latest release there is JMS support as well among many other things. Gatling scripts are written in Scala DSL. Test simulations will simply have to extend “Simulation”. Using Mongoose with Node JS. By Prasanna K Poojary. On Mar 23, 2015. Bull; 1:00 PM. What is Node.js? Nodejs is a platform built on Chrome’s V8 JavaScript run time for easily building fast, scalable network applications. It helps build high performance network applications that are optimized for a concurrent environment. Node uses an event driven non-blocking IO which makes it lightweight hence very fast. It uses JavaScript’s callback functionality to implement the non-blocking IO. Var Schema = mongoose&#...
